Cost per action (CPA) VS Return on investment (ROI)

Description
Cost per action (CPA)
CPA is a pricing model in which marketers pay ad networks or media sources when a user takes a particular action (such as completing a purchase or registration) inside of an app, after engagement with an ad.
Return on investment (ROI)
Marketing ROI measures the revenue generated by your marketing activities.

Benefits
Cost per action (CPA)

• Helps with attribution – shows which sources drive action for pure performance measurement
• Shows the value of users further down the funnel
• For media sources, attracts high-performance marketers

Return on investment (ROI)

• Provides a high-level view of marketing spend and its effectiveness
• Helps justify marketing activity
• Informs long-term strategic planning and budget allocation

How to calculate
Cost per action (CPA)
Total advertising cost in time period X
Number of desired actions taken in time period X
Return on investment (ROI)
Sales growth - Marketing spend
Marketing spend
